Our Tech Stack

Backend

  • Node.js (14/16) with NestJS and Restify frameworks
  • Python 3.9 for ETL and data pipelines
  • Apache Airflow 2.7.3 for workflow orchestration
  • JWT-based authentication
  • Sequelize ORM

Frontend

  • Next.js 15 with App Router
  • React 18/19 with TypeScript
  • Tailwind CSS for styling
  • Zustand for state management
  • SWR for data fetching
  • Radix UI component library
  • Infrastructure & DevOps
  • AWS (ECS Fargate, S3, RDS, ElastiCache, SQS, CloudFront, MediaConvert)
  • Docker and Docker Compose
  • Pulumi for Infrastructure-as-Code
  • GitHub Actions for CI/CD
  • Vercel for frontend deployments

Data & Storage

  • MySQL and PostgreSQL (AWS RDS)
  • Redis (AWS ElastiCache)
  • ElasticSearch for search functionality
  • Firebase Firestore
  • AWS S3 and Cloudflare R2 for asset storage

Observability

  • Signoz with OpenTelemetry (OTLP)
  • Winston for structured logging
  • Slack webhooks for alerting
